mycosis fungoides is a subgroup of what
cutaneous T cell lymphoma
WBC become malignant and affect the what?
skin
what’s the major sign of mycosis fungoides?
red rash on skin
what are the phases of mycosis fungoides
premycotic phase
patch phase
plaque phase
tumor phase
(T/F) it can invade lymph nodes, spleen, lungs, liver, and bone marrow
T
mycosis fungoides is treated w what two things?
radiation
chemo
(T/F) total skin electron being therapy is a treatment option
T
(T/F) topical chemotherapy can be used
T
what can be used when the disease becomes widespread?
Systemic chemotherapy
